Episode 11

Emma exhaled another lungful of smoke and flicked away what was left of her cigarette. Everything seemed to be spiralling out of control and her entire life was crashing around her. Everything she thought she knew didn'€™t make sense. Everything she thought was a constant wasn'€™t. Nothing made sense anymore.

It all started the day she met Jeremy Hunter. They'€™d chatted and inevitably she'€™d told him her story. Told him about Alex. He'€™d planted the seed of doubt. He'€™d told her that in Alex'€™s position he'€™d have done the same thing. He told her she was wrong.

Facts she'€™d chosen to ignore or forget were brought to the forefront of her mind. If Alex was guilty why had he come to see her? If he was guilty why did he continue to protest his innocence now that he'€™d escaped? And of course the evidence that had moved her to turn on Alex was portrayed in a different light. What if he had been framed?

She shook her head, dislodging the thoughts. He hadn'€™t been framed. It was a convenient lie he spread around to make friends. And yet'€¦ it was harder to believe every day. She didn'€™t know anymore. Some days she wanted to blast Alex when she saw him, some days she wanted to beg him to come home, some days she just wished she wouldn'€™t find him.

Then there was Dirius Taine. The mysterious man who had asked for information and given his two sense worth in return. She didn'€™t ask for it but having heard it she couldn'€™t deny the logic behind the words.

There'€™d been other factors of course, but those were the two biggest turning points. When she found Alex would she kill him? Or would he be the same old Alex in a different fighter? She didn'€™t know anymore.

In the silence of the flight she lit another cigarette. Surely chain smoking wasn'€™t good for her but she was past a point of caring.

Without warning her radar sprang to life displaying a hostile contact further down the trade lane. She sighed and brought the screen up. She never expected it to be him. She slammed a fist down on the button to drop out of the trade lane so hard she thought she'€™d broken it.

The Virage dropped out of the trade lane just past Alex and his stolen Eagle. She stared at his ship as it lazily turned towards her. She opened up a communication channel to the pilot. He answered instantly.

'€œAlex. I finally found you.'€ She said. Alex sighed and ran a hand through his hair.

'€œI guess you did.'€ He replied. Emma leaned back in her seat and looked over the man who was only a year older than she was. Neither said anything just sat there staring at the other.

'€œWhy'€™d you run Alex? If you were innocent you could have'€¦'€

'€œBecause Emma, I'€™d never be able to prove my innocence. They turned my best friend against me. If I stayed all I ever would have gotten was a firing squad.'€

'€œAnd you continue to lie to me'€¦'€ She muttered. '€œThere'€™s no reason to keep lying Alex, no one out here is going to hear you confess your guilt!'€

'€œI can'€™t confess to something I didn'€™t do Emma.'€

'€œReally? Or is that just another convenient lie to tell me in hopes of preserving your own life?!'€

'€œEmma'€¦'€

'€œNo Alex. I don'€™t want to hear anymore of your lies! You either surrender right now or I'€™ll put you in the ground myself.'€

Alex was silent for a long time. In the silence Emma was left alone with her thoughts and she couldn'€™t help but wonder if she was making the right choice. If this was really the best course of action.

'€œWell?'€ She finally asked. Alex sighed.

'€œI can'€™t turn myself in Emma. You know that.'€ Emma sighed and charged her weapons systems.

'€œThen die Alex. Weapons hot, engaging!'€ She cut the communication link before she could see Alex'€™s reaction. The Virage shot forward and the guns roared to life. Actions had been chosen, friendships destroyed, paths taken. The stage was set, the actors were present, the music was ready, the lights were on and the audience assembled.

You must have an end when a beginning'€™s been made.

PART ONE END
